The name Carmilla is taken from an 1872 Gothic novel by Irish author Sheridan Le Fanu, and one of the early works of Vampire Fiction.

It predates Bram Stoker’s Dracula by 26 years, with the story being narrated by a young woman preyed upon by a female vampire named Carmilla, later revealed to be Mircalla, a Countess.

The character is a prototypical example of the Lesbian Vampire, expressing romantic desires toward the protagonist. LeFanu Road in Dublin, named after the author, is close to where several members of the band first met.
